In an era characterized by rapid globalization and technological advancement, the significance of ethical leadership has never been more pronounced. As organizations expand their reach across borders, they encounter diverse cultural norms, regulatory environments, and stakeholder expectations. Ethical leadership serves as a guiding principle that transcends these complexities, ensuring that leaders act with integrity and accountability.
In a world where information travels instantaneously, the actions of leaders are scrutinized more than ever. A commitment to ethical practices not only enhances a leader's credibility but also fosters a culture of transparency within organizations. Moreover, ethical leadership is essential for navigating the difficulties posed by globalization.

As the business landscape continues to evolve, the development of ethical leadership skills becomes increasingly vital. Organizations must invest in training programs that emphasize the importance of ethics in decision-making and leadership practices. These programs can include workshops on ethical reasoning, case studies of real-world dilemmas, and discussions on the implications of unethical behavior.
By equipping current and future leaders with the tools necessary to navigate complex ethical challenges, organizations can cultivate a new generation of ethical leaders. Moreover, mentorship plays a crucial role in developing ethical leadership skills.
